Street dance sessions are coming!

Youngsters and adults alike will have a chance to learn hip-hop moves and a variety of other funky dancing styles at special classes being held in the district.

The Street Dance classes, which begin at Kibworth Grammar School Hall on November 13 and are supported by Harborough District Council, provide a great way to learn how to dance as well as being an entertaining and energetic way to keep fit.

The classes will run every Tuesday after that.

It doesn’t matter if you have never danced before, the instructor will be on hand to help you through the moves.

A Harborough District Council spokesman, said: “Street Dance is such an energetic form of dance, it is a great way to get fit. Not only that, but it is great fun and the routines are done to modern, funky music that appeals to all ages.”

The classes are run by a qualified instructor and are open to the ages of six years old, and above, with different categories for each age group;

For ages four to seven year olds, classes run from 4pm-4.30pm and cost £3, for ages eight to 12 years classes run from 4.30pm-5.15pm and cost £4, and for ages 13 years old and above, classes run from 5.15pm-6.30pm and cost £4.

From January 14, 2008, classes, featuring Latin American, street and ballroom dancing, will take place every Monday in Great Bowden.

All teachers are IDTA qualified (International Dance Teachers Association) and have CRB certificates and insurance.
